Output 85d1dfdb45c563a68fbd471456c7a35baa1a3a48313f8ab22f66a8721ca8705f:13

value
420481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72c423b5b4faa158eec8ac33735f0d4e3199eca1 OP_EQUAL
address
3C9qvRVtbqB1J8ncSCj1asAPv7pgfP7dZ7
transaction
85d1dfdb45c563a68fbd471456c7a35baa1a3a48313f8ab22f66a8721ca8705f
confirmations
299217
spent
true